ibm:vm370-lib:cp:dmkioe.assemble_hst
Table of Contents
DMKIOE History
References
- Fixes Applied : 16
- Latest Source Date : Thursday, December 14, 1978
- Last Fix ID : [HRC011DK]
Update History
CMS File Input : DMKIOE ASSEMBLE
Date : 12/14/1978 8:50:00 AM
VM Context : MAINT(394)
File Name : DMKIOE.ASSEMBLE.Z1.txt
Modified : 1/16/2021 7:31:46 AM
Created : 1/16/2021 7:31:46 AM
Update Order
- R09590DK 602 3330 ERROR RECORDING UPDATE
- R08550DK 602 REMOVE V08055; THIS PROBLEM FIXED IN VS1 BY APAR OX22898
- R09957DK 604 CORRECT IOBLOK CONFLICT IN MSS SUPPORT
- R09371DK 606 SHOW CORRECT RELEASE IN OBR/MDR
- R10640DK 609 WRONG CHECK FOR CORRECTABLE ERROR ON 3350
- R10527DK 611 UV00674 TEST FOR FORMAT 6 BEFORE CREATING MDR
- R10241DK 616 REMOVE VCON FROM PAGEABLE MODULE
- R11856DK 616 UV01930 HANDLE GREATER THAN 256 BYTE IOERBLOK + EXTENSION
- R12432DK 618 UV03241 RECORD ERRORS FOR D/T2305
- R09736DK 621 UV04472 CLEAN UP FOR 2305 BUFFER DATA
- R12941DK 622 UV04884 SYNC ERROR RECOV FOR INTERVENTION REQUIRED COND.
- R14795DK 628 UV06067 FILE PROTECT ERROR, DO NOT RECORD ERROR
- R14701DK 628 UV06144 FORMAT LONG OBR RECORD FOR 34XX TAPE DRIVES.
- R11958DK 629 UV02246 RECORD TEMPORARY ERRORS FOR D/T3350
- R13854DK 629 UV06219 DON'T RECORD D/T3330 TEMP DATA CHECKS
- HRC011DK V01 ADD 3380 MDISK/DEDICATED DEVICE SUPPORT
R09590DK
Date Wednesday Apr 18, 1979 04:18:00 AM
Loaded from MAINT(294)
R09590DK: ./ R 287000 $ 287000 DMK00020 R09590DK: BER R5 YES - RECORD TEMP ERROR @VA09590 DMK00030 BEGIN APPLY >>> ./ R 287000 $ 287000 DMK00020 END APPLY >>> ./ R 287000 $ 287000 DMK00020 Update Succeeded Update Execution Time 16 milliseconds.
R08550DK
Date Monday Apr 23, 1979 04:20:00 AM
Loaded from MAINT(294)
R08550DK: ./ R 521000 528000 $ 521000 100 00001000 R08550DK: OI SDRFLAGS,SDRSHRT TURN ON SHORT OBR FLAG @VA08550 00002000 R08550DK: SLR R1,R1 CLEAR WORK REG @VA08550 00003000 BEGIN APPLY >>> ./ R 521000 528000 $ 521000 100 00001000 END APPLY >>> ./ R 521000 528000 $ 521000 100 00001000 Update Succeeded Update Execution Time 16 milliseconds.
R09957DK
Date Thursday Jul 12, 1979 09:52:00 AM
Loaded from MAINT(294)
R09957DK: ./ * FORCE RE-ASSEMBLY FOR APAR VM09957 BEGIN APPLY >>> ./ * FORCE RE-ASSEMBLY FOR APAR VM09957 Comment >>> ./ * FORCE RE-ASSEMBLY FOR APAR VM09957 END APPLY >>> ./ * FORCE RE-ASSEMBLY FOR APAR VM09957 Update Succeeded Update Execution Time 8 milliseconds.
R09371DK
Date Wednesday Oct 31, 1979 09:28:00 AM
Loaded from MAINT(294)
R09371DK: ./ R 01681000 01682000 $ 01681000 1000 00001000 R09371DK: OBRKEY DC X'306640' OBR-CLASS/SYSTEM/REL. NUMBER @VA09371 00002000 R09371DK: MDRKEY DC X'916640' MDR-CLASS/SYSTEM/REL. NUMBER @VA09371 00003000 BEGIN APPLY >>> ./ R 01681000 01682000 $ 01681000 1000 00001000 END APPLY >>> ./ R 01681000 01682000 $ 01681000 1000 00001000 Update Succeeded Update Execution Time 16 milliseconds.
R10640DK
Date Tuesday Feb 05, 1980 01:22:00 AM
Loaded from MAINT(294)
R10640DK: ./ R 288000 $ 288000 00001000 R10640DK: TM IOERDATA+2,X'40' IS ERROR CORRECTABLE? @VA10640 00002000 BEGIN APPLY >>> ./ R 288000 $ 288000 00001000 END APPLY >>> ./ R 288000 $ 288000 00001000 Update Succeeded Update Execution Time 16 milliseconds.
R10527DK
Date Monday Apr 07, 1980 03:27:00 AM
Loaded from MAINT(294)
R10527DK: ./ I 260000 $ 260100 100 00001000 R10527DK: BNO NODATA RETURN TO INLINE CODE @VA10527 00002000 R10527DK: TM IOERDATA+7,X'60' IS THIS A FORMAT 6 RECORD? @VA10527 00003000 R10527DK: ./ R 262000 $ 262000 00004000 R10527DK: NODATA BR R5 RETURN TO INLINE CODE @VA10527 00005000 BEGIN APPLY >>> ./ I 260000 $ 260100 100 00001000 END APPLY >>> ./ I 260000 $ 260100 100 00001000 BEGIN APPLY >>> ./ R 262000 $ 262000 00004000 END APPLY >>> ./ R 262000 $ 262000 00004000 Update Succeeded Update Execution Time 23 milliseconds.
R10241DK
Date Monday Sep 08, 1980 05:20:00 AM
Loaded from MAINT(294)
R10241DK: ./ I 40000 $ 40100 00001000 R10241DK: ENTRY DMKIOECE,DMKIOEIF @VA10241 00002000 R10241DK: ./ I 1675000 $ 1675100 100 00003000 R10241DK: DMKIOEIF DC X'00' INFOFLAG @VA10241 00004000 R10241DK: DMKIOECE DC H'00' CECYL @VA10241 00005000 R10241DK: DC X'01' CEPAGE @VA10241 00006000 BEGIN APPLY >>> ./ I 40000 $ 40100 00001000 END APPLY >>> ./ I 40000 $ 40100 00001000 BEGIN APPLY >>> ./ I 1675000 $ 1675100 100 00003000 END APPLY >>> ./ I 1675000 $ 1675100 100 00003000 Update Succeeded Update Execution Time 16 milliseconds.
R11856DK
Date Monday Sep 15, 1980 08:01:00 AM
Loaded from MAINT(294)
R11856DK: ./ R 1364000 1369000 $ 1364010 10 00001000 R11856DK: SR R3,R3 CLEAR LENGTH WORK REG @VA11856 00002000 R11856DK: LH R3,IOEREXT GET EXTENSION @VA11856 00003000 R11856DK: LA R3,IOERSIZE(,R3) ADD THE IOERBLOK LENGTH @VA11856 00004000 R11856DK: SLL R3,3 MULT BY 8 @VA11856 00005000 R11856DK: N R3,=X'00000FFF' DONT GO CRAZY @VA11856 00006000 R11856DK: LA R2,ERRIOER POINT TO WHERE @VA11856 00007000 R11856DK: LA R14,IOERBLOK AND FROM WHERE @VA11856 00008000 R11856DK: LTR R15,R3 SET UP THE LENGTHS @VA11856 00009000 R11856DK: BZR R5 NOBYTES ALREADY DONE @VA11856 00010000 R11856DK: MVCL R2,R14 HANDLE BIG STUFF @VA11856 00011000 R11856DK: ./ D 1382000 00012000 BEGIN APPLY >>> ./ R 1364000 1369000 $ 1364010 10 00001000 END APPLY >>> ./ R 1364000 1369000 $ 1364010 10 00001000 BEGIN APPLY >>> ./ D 1382000 00012000 END APPLY >>> ./ D 1382000 00012000 Update Succeeded Update Execution Time 16 milliseconds.
R12432DK
Date Friday Jan 09, 1981 12:09:00 PM
Loaded from MAINT(294)
R12432DK: ./ I 283000 $ 283100 100 00001000 R12432DK: CLI RDEVTYPE,TYP2305 IS THIS A 2305 @VA12432 00002000 R12432DK: BER R5 YES-RECORD TEMPORARY ERRORS @VA12432 00003000 BEGIN APPLY >>> ./ I 283000 $ 283100 100 00001000 END APPLY >>> ./ I 283000 $ 283100 100 00001000 Update Succeeded Update Execution Time 16 milliseconds.
R09736DK
Date Wednesday Jun 03, 1981 05:15:00 AM
Loaded from MAINT(294)
R09736DK: ./ R 266000 267000 $ 266100 50 00001000 R09736DK: *********************************************************************** R09736DK: * DMKDAS WILL ALLOW US TO COME HERE WITH TWO IOERBLOKS.. THE FIRST ONE R09736DK: * HAS THE BUFFER OVERFLOW SENSE DATA IN IT AND THE SECOND ONE WILL HAVE R09736DK: * THE UNLOADED BUFFER DATA. SO WE WANT TO SKIP THE FIRST AND FOOL WITH R09736DK: * THE SECOND ONE. DMKDSB AT SHUTDOWN ALSO DOES UNLOADS BUT IT COMES R09736DK: * HERE WITH ONLY THE IOERBLOK WITH THE UNLOADED BUFFER. ONLY WAY T'KEEP R09736DK: * THEM STRAIGHT IS TO CHECK THE IOERBLOK WE GOT NOW AND SEE IF SENSE R09736DK: * DATA FOR THE OVERFLOW UNIT CHECK EXISTS IF SO GET THE CHAINED IOERBLK R09736DK: * THE BUFFERED DATA WILL START AT IOERDATA AND THE FIRST BYTE OF EACH R09736DK: * DOUBLE WORD OF INFO IS THE CONTROL BYTE AND WONT BE ZERO IF WE CAME R09736DK: * FROM THE UNIT CHECK THOUGH DMKDAS, BUT IF WE COME FROM DMKDSB R09736DK: * NEAR ALL OF THE BUFFER COULD BE ZERO (I.E. BUFFER EMPTY)...BUT THEN R09736DK: * IOERDATA + 2 WONT HAVE THE 80 IN IT EITHER SO WE SHOULD BE ALL SET R09736DK: *********************************************************************** R09736DK: CLC IOERDATA-IOERBLOK(3,R4),=X'000080' IS THIS THE @VA09736 00002000 R09736DK: BNER R5 IOERBLOK FOR THE BUFF FULL? NO CONTINUE... @VA09736 00003000 R09736DK: ICM R4,15,IOERPNT-IOERBLOK(R4) IF SO GET THE NEXT @VA09736 00004000 R09736DK: BNZ MDRRECD IF THERE ISNT ONE... WE GOT JUNK-A-HO @VA09736 00005000 R09736DK: L R4,IOBIOER IF THERE IS ONE ITS THE ONE WE @VA09736 00006000 R09736DK: BR R5 WANT TO LOG OUT.. IT HAS THE BUFFER @VA09736 00007000 BEGIN APPLY >>> ./ R 266000 267000 $ 266100 50 00001000 END APPLY >>> ./ R 266000 267000 $ 266100 50 00001000 Update Succeeded Update Execution Time 16 milliseconds.
R12941DK
Date Tuesday Jul 07, 1981 01:33:00 PM
Loaded from MAINT(294)
R12941DK: ./ * BEGIN APPLY >>> ./ * Comment >>> ./ * END APPLY >>> ./ * Update Succeeded Update Execution Time 16 milliseconds.
R14795DK
Date Monday Feb 15, 1982 09:27:00 AM
Loaded from MAINT(294)
R14795DK: ./ I 215000 $ 215100 300 00001000 R14795DK: TM IOERDATA+1,X'04' FILE PROTECT ERROR? @VA14795 00002000 R14795DK: BO NREXIT DO NOT RECORD, GO FRET IOERBLOK @VA14795 00003000 R14795DK: * AND EXIT 00004000 BEGIN APPLY >>> ./ I 215000 $ 215100 300 00001000 END APPLY >>> ./ I 215000 $ 215100 300 00001000 Update Succeeded Update Execution Time 8 milliseconds.
R14701DK
Date Monday Feb 15, 1982 09:27:00 AM
Loaded from MAINT(294)
R14701DK: ./ I 520000 $ 520100 100 00001000 R14701DK: TM RDEVTYPE,TYP3410+TYP3420 3400 TAPE SERIES? @VA14701 00002000 R14701DK: BNZ *+8 YES, FORMAT LONG OBR @VA14701 00003000 R14701DK: ./ I 538000 $ 538050 50 00004000 R14701DK: TM SDRFLAGS,SDRSHRT IS IT A SHORT OBR? @VA14701 00005000 R14701DK: BO BYBUILD YES, BYPASS BUILDING DUMMY @VA14701 00006000 R14701DK: * IOBLOK AND IOERBLOK 00007000 R14701DK: LA R0,IOERSIZE DEFINE STORAGE FOR IOERBLOK @VA14701 00008000 R14701DK: CALL DMKFREE AND GET IT @VA14701 00009000 R14701DK: LR R4,R1 USE GPR4 FOR ADDRESSABILITY @VA14701 00010000 R14701DK: XC IOERBLOK(IOERSIZE*8),IOERBLOK CLEAR IOERBLOK @VA14701 00011000 R14701DK: LA R0,IOBSIZE DEFINE ITS STORAGE @VA14701 00012000 R14701DK: CALL DMKFREE AND GET IT @VA14701 00013000 R14701DK: LR R10,R1 USE GPR10 FOR ADDRESSABILITY @VA14701 00014000 R14701DK: XC IOBLOK(IOBSIZE*8),IOBLOK CLEAR IOBLOK @VA14701 00015000 R14701DK: MVC IOBRADD,SDRCUA+1 MOVE IN ADDRESS @VA14701 00016000 R14701DK: CLI RDEVTYPE,TYP3420 3420 TAPE? @VA14701 00017000 R14701DK: BNE BYBUILD NO,BRANCH @VA14701 00018000 R14701DK: MVI IOERLEN+1,24 INDICATE IT IS A 3420 TAPE @VA14701 00019000 R14701DK: BYBUILD EQU * @VA14701 00020000 R14701DK: ./ I 541000 $ 541100 100 00021000 R14701DK: TM SDRFLAGS,SDRSHRT SHORT OBR? @VA14701 00022000 R14701DK: BO NOFRET YES, NO DUMMY BLOKS TO FRET @VA14701 00023000 R14701DK: SR R3,R3 CLEAR R3 @VA14701 00024000 R14701DK: BAL R5,NOCHAN FRET DUMMY IOBLOK @VA14701 00025000 R14701DK: LR R1,R10 GET ADDRESS OF IOBLOK @VA14701 00026000 R14701DK: LA R0,IOBSIZE GET SIZE OF IOBLOK @VA14701 00027000 R14701DK: CALL DMKFRET RETURN DUMMY IOBLOK STORAGE @VA14701 00028000 R14701DK: NOFRET EQU * @VA14701 00029000 BEGIN APPLY >>> ./ I 520000 $ 520100 100 00001000 END APPLY >>> ./ I 520000 $ 520100 100 00001000 BEGIN APPLY >>> ./ I 538000 $ 538050 50 00004000 END APPLY >>> ./ I 538000 $ 538050 50 00004000 BEGIN APPLY >>> ./ I 541000 $ 541100 100 00021000 END APPLY >>> ./ I 541000 $ 541100 100 00021000 Update Succeeded Update Execution Time 23 milliseconds.
R11958DK
Date Monday Mar 15, 1982 08:42:00 AM
Loaded from MAINT(294)
R11958DK: ./ I 287000 $ 287100 100 00001000 R11958DK: CLI RDEVTYPE,TYP3350 IS THIS A 3350 @VA11958 00002000 R11958DK: BER R5 YES-RECORD TEMPORARY ERRORS @VA11958 00003000 BEGIN APPLY >>> ./ I 287000 $ 287100 100 00001000 END APPLY >>> ./ I 287000 $ 287100 100 00001000 Update Succeeded Update Execution Time 16 milliseconds.
R13854DK
Date Monday Mar 15, 1982 08:42:00 AM
Loaded from MAINT(294)
R13854DK: ./ I 283000 $ 283025 25 00001000 R13854DK: TM IOERDATA+2,X'40' IS ERROR CORRECTABLE? @VA13854 00002000 R13854DK: BZ NREXIT NOT RIGHT TYPE OF ERROR-EXIT @VA13854 00003000 R13854DK: ./ D 286000 287000 00004000 R13854DK: ./ D 288000 289000 00005000 R13854DK: ./ R 290000 $ 290100 00006000 R13854DK: B NREXIT DON'T RECORD TEMP DATA CHECK @VA13854 00007000 BEGIN APPLY >>> ./ I 283000 $ 283025 25 00001000 END APPLY >>> ./ I 283000 $ 283025 25 00001000 BEGIN APPLY >>> ./ D 286000 287000 00004000 END APPLY >>> ./ D 286000 287000 00004000 BEGIN APPLY >>> ./ D 288000 289000 00005000 END APPLY >>> ./ D 288000 289000 00005000 BEGIN APPLY >>> ./ R 290000 $ 290100 00006000 END APPLY >>> ./ R 290000 $ 290100 00006000 Update Succeeded Update Execution Time 23 milliseconds.
HRC011DK
Date Tuesday Jan 01, 2013 05:53:00 PM
Loaded from MAINT(094)
HRC011DK: ./ R 00257000 00258000 $ 257590 590 01/26/06 18:32:14 HRC011DK: TM RDEVTYPE,TYP3330+TYP3340+TYP3350+TYP3380 HRC011DK 00257590 HRC011DK: * DASD TYP 3330, 3340, 3350 OR 3380 ? HRC011DK 00258180 HRC011DK: ./ I 00287200 $ 288100 900 01/26/06 18:32:14 HRC011DK: CLI RDEVTYPE,TYP3380 IS THIS A 3380 HRC011DK 00288100 HRC011DK: BER R5 YES-RECORD TEMPORARY ERRORS HRC011DK 00289000 BEGIN APPLY >>> ./ R 00257000 00258000 $ 257590 590 01/26/06 18:32:14 END APPLY >>> ./ R 00257000 00258000 $ 257590 590 01/26/06 18:32:14 BEGIN APPLY >>> ./ I 00287200 $ 288100 900 01/26/06 18:32:14 END APPLY >>> ./ I 00287200 $ 288100 900 01/26/06 18:32:14 Update Succeeded Update Execution Time 31 milliseconds.
ibm/vm370-lib/cp/dmkioe.assemble_hst.txt ยท Last modified: 2023/08/06 13:37 by Site Administrator